We're software engineers who grew up watching our own relatives fill church ledgers every Sunday. In 2022, ChurchBell began in a single parish. No ads, no campaigns — every church that joined came through word of mouth.

As parishes came aboard, one question kept returning from the diocesan office: what does all of this look like together? Assessment owed and paid, finances across every church, staff nearing retirement, land and buildings, court cases with a hearing next week.

ChurchBell Diocese is the answer. It sits above the parishes your churches already run on, and rolls their books up — live — into one place the Bishop can trust. Not a stitched-together set of one-offs. One product, one platform.

Module · 01

Assessment

Every rupee accounted for

Auto Computation

Assessable income pulled from each church's books. The diocesan share, calculated — no manual math.

Payment Tracking

Every payment received, tracked against each church, month by month and fund by fund.

Pending & Arrears

Outstanding and cumulative arrears across every church, visible at a glance.

Confirmations Queue

Detect payments from church ledgers, then confirm or reconcile before they count.

Audit-Ready Statements

Church-wise and year-wise statements, formatted and ready for the auditor.

Automatic Reminders

Churches falling behind are nudged automatically, at 3 days, on the day, and after.

Pricing

Transparent pricing that pays for itself.

Every church already pays a small per-member fee. The diocese simply keeps a share of it to fund its own operations — on top of a flat, all-inclusive platform fee.

How a church's fee splits
₹6per subscription-paying member / month
ChurchBell platform
per member
₹4
Diocese operations fund
per member — kept by the diocese
₹2

A 500-member church pays ₹3,000 / month — ₹1,000 of it funds the diocese.

The diocese platform
₹10,000per month, flat

Hosted, maintained and fully managed — every module included.

  • Free onboarding — migration, setup & training
  • No per-seat charges, no hidden fees
  • Every module included, no tiers
  • No lock-in — your data is always yours

At around 5,000 members across the diocese, the ₹2/member share already covers the platform fee. Beyond that, the platform pays for itself.
